Government Relations and Advocacy Committee (GRAC)

The Government Relations and Advocacy Committee (GRAC) is responsible for examining each bill filed in the Massachusetts legislature related to animals or veterinary medicine. The committee shall discuss and report its recommendations to the Executive Board for its consideration of either favoring or opposing a particular bill. If necessary, the committee will help draft testimony and/or letters to be shared with legislators and MVMA members.
